From Seven Corners to Great Falls by bus
To get from Seven Corners to Great Falls in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 28A bus from Leesburg Pk+Patrick Henry Dr station to International Dr And Tysons Corner Ct station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 401 bus and finally take the 574 bus from Tysons Westpark station to Leesburg Pike And Downey Dr station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min. The ride fare is $2.00.

From Seven Corners to Great Falls by bus and metro
To get from Seven Corners to Great Falls in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one metro line: take the 28A bus from Leesburg Pk+Patrick Henry Dr station to Tysons+Bus Bay G station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the METRORAIL SILVER LINE metro and finally take the 574 bus from Spring Hill Station + Bus Bay B station to Leesburg Pike And Downey Dr station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 20 min. The ride fare is $4.00.
